Sodium 2,4-dinitrobenzenesulfonate functions as a chemical reagent, as a derivatizing agent for the determination of primary and secondary amines. It reacts with primary and secondary amines to form stable, colored derivatives, which can be quantified spectrophotometrically. The mechanism of action involves the nucleophilic attack of the amine group on the electrophilic nitro group of the reagent, leading to the formation of the colored product. This reaction allows for the sensitive and selective detection of amines in various samples, which may be useful for analytical chemistry and environmental monitoring. The derivatization process enhances the stability and detectability of the amine compounds, enabling their accurate quantification in complex matrices. Sodium 2,4-dinitrobenzenesulfonate plays a role in the analysis of amines, contributing to the advancement of analytical techniques and the understanding of amine-related processes in diverse fields.
